Top Airlines Offering Cheap Flights from Pakistan to Dubai

Multiple airlines offer affordable and regular flights between major cities in Pakistan and Dubai. Some of the most budget-friendly options include:

1. Air Arabia

  • Route: Karachi/Lahore/Islamabad to Sharjah (1-hour drive to Dubai)

  • Known for: Extremely low-cost fares

  • In-flight amenities: Basic, extra charges for luggage and meals

2. Flydubai

  • Route: Direct flights from Karachi, Multan, Faisalabad

  • Known for: Budget airline under Emirates

  • Benefits: Direct to Dubai, quick boarding, and low fare flexibility

3. PIA (Pakistan International Airlines)

  • Route: Major Pakistani cities to Dubai

  • Known for: National carrier, easy booking

  • Pros: Free checked baggage, meal service included

4. Etihad Airways

  • Route: Islamabad/Lahore to Abu Dhabi (90 mins from Dubai)

  • Known for: Superior in-flight service

  • Value: Good balance of price and quality

5. Emirates

  • Route: Direct flights from Karachi, Lahore, and Islamabad

  • Known for: Premium service

  • Cost: Slightly higher but offers discounts during off-peak seasons

Comparison Table: Cheapest Flights from Pakistan to Dubai

Here’s a quick comparison of flight options to help you find the best cheapest flights from Pakistan to Dubai:

Airline Departure City Destination One-way Fare (PKR)* Duration Baggage Included Notes
Air Arabia Lahore, Karachi Sharjah 45,000 – 65,000 ~3 hrs No Additional cost for bags/meals
Flydubai Karachi, Multan Dubai 48,000 – 70,000 ~2.5 hrs Yes (hand carry) Budget but reliable
PIA All major cities Dubai 55,000 – 75,000 ~3 hrs Yes Meals included
Etihad Airways Lahore, Islamabad Abu Dhabi 60,000 – 85,000 ~3.5 hrs Yes Premium economy available
Emirates Karachi, Lahore Dubai 70,000 – 95,000 ~3 hrs Yes High comfort, higher price

*Fares vary depending on season and booking time

Tips to Find the Best Cheapest Flights from Pakistan to Dubai

Finding the best cheapest flights from Pakistan to Dubai isn’t just about picking the lowest price. Here are expert tips to help you land the best deal:

1. Book Early

  • Ticket prices increase as the travel date nears.

  • Try booking at least 4–6 weeks in advance.

2. Use Price Comparison Websites

  • Tools like Skyscanner, Google Flights, and Kayak let you compare multiple airlines.

  • Set up price alerts for your chosen route.

3. Travel Midweek

  • Tuesdays and Wednesdays often have the lowest fares.

  • Avoid weekend flights which are more expensive.

4. Consider Alternate Airports

  • Flights to Sharjah or Abu Dhabi are often cheaper.

  • Dubai is easily accessible by bus or taxi from these cities.

5. Fly Budget Airlines Smartly

  • Budget airlines like Air Arabia offer low base fares.

  • Read the fine print – extra baggage and seat selection may cost more.

Seasonal Factors That Affect Ticket Prices

Understanding travel trends can also help you secure the best cheapest flights from Pakistan to Dubai:

  • Off-Peak Season (May – August): Hot weather in UAE; fewer tourists; cheapest flight tickets.

  • Peak Season (November – January): Cooler weather, shopping festivals; ticket prices soar.

  • Ramadan & Eid: High demand due to holidays; book in advance.

Best Cities in Pakistan for Cheap Dubai Flights

Among all the major cities, some have more frequent and cheaper flights:

Karachi

  • Cheapest due to proximity and high frequency

  • Multiple daily options with Flydubai, Air Arabia, and Emirates

Lahore

  • Competitive pricing with more premium airline options

  • Slightly higher due to longer distance

Islamabad

  • Generally more expensive unless booked early

  • Good connection with Etihad and PIA
